    Second Names in WoW, Yes or no?

    So you are on the character screen, you've made your new toon look exactly how you like, and now it's time to name it, but what do you call it?

    Most of the things you would really like to call your character are taken by other people, and that's no surprise with a huge playerbase like WoW's, so you either settle for something thrown together because you don't care, or if you are like me, you spend a long time sitting, looking through the internet at names of characters from movies, books, or other games, or even mythology.

    This is where I think second names could really make the naming process quite a bit more interesting. The first place I saw this was GW2, although I don't doubt other games let you have a space in your name. I was able to name my character pretty much whatever I wanted, so long as I could find a last name that would fit with it, I liked this, I made about 5 characters and I was thoroughly happy with their named every time I made one.

    Why couldn't this be added to WoW? I'm sure there are plenty of people who would love to fashion a second name for their character, or perhaps now would be able to use the first name they would have liked but with a different second name.

    Here's a summary of what I think would be the pros and cons
    Pros
    - Adds more options for naming your character
    - Allows role players or those really invested in their characters to feel more connected to their characters maybe? Nice to show off your awesome name to others too

    Cons
    - Makes way for some names that could end up being rude or stupid
    - Names might become too long especially with titles

    What do you guys think? Would you like to see this or do you think it is unnecesary?
